
Indiana Fever vs. Chicago Sky Game Draws 3.31 Million Viewers
The recent matchup between the Indiana Fever and the Chicago Sky attracted an average of 3.31 million viewers on NBC and Peacock, marking it as the most-watched regular-season WNBA game since the league's inception in 1997.
This game also ranks as the third-most-watched regular-season game in WNBA history, peaking at 3.82 million viewers. The only games with higher viewership occurred during the league's opening weekend in June 1997.
Caitlin Clark led the Fever with a career-high of eight 3-pointers and a total of 37 points, contributing to the Fever's 113-90 win.
